UC Davis and Mickey Mouse a Good Pair in Food Expo


Friday December 17, 2010

Five UC Davis students came out on top this past week at this year's Institute of Food Technologists meeting and food expo in Chicago, Illinois. With the help of its great sponsor Disney, this year's event was able to observe some great snack ideas for children under the age of 12. The team of five UC Davis students: Chereen Leong, Joesph Alexandrouj, Anna Coroselli, Christina Ramsay, and Robert Schwarz, will have a chance to have their creation-- Mickey's Pot Pies-- sold in grocery stores around the nation. Complete with a blend of fruits and vegetables in a 100 % white whole-wheat crust, Mickey Pot Pies maybe in your local grocery stores soon-- so keep a look out!
